USAO vs. Bluefield State College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, USAO or Bluefield State College?

  • Bluefield State College is 33.3% more expensive to attend than USAO for in-state tuition ($8,840.00 vs. $6,630.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 11.2% higher at USAO than Bluefield State College ($17,820.00 vs. $16,030.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at University of Science and Arts of Oklahoma than Bluefield State College ($8,390 vs. $11,759)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at University of Science and Arts of Oklahoma are 45.7% lower than costs at Bluefield State College ($7,000 vs. $10,200)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Bluefield State College than University of Science and Arts of Oklahoma (96% vs. 92%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by University of Science and Arts of Oklahoma students is 20.1% larger than aid received Bluefield State College ($12,201 vs. $10,160)

USAO vs. Bluefield State College Admissions Difficulty Comparison

Which college is harder to get into, USAO or Bluefield State College? Average SAT and ACT scores plus acceptance rates offer good insight into the difficulty of admission between Bluefield State College or USAO .

  • The average SAT score at University of Science and Arts of Oklahoma (999) is 65 points higher than at Bluefield State College (934)
  • Incoming USAO students have a 2 point higher average ACT score (22) than students at Bluefield State College (20)
  • Accepted freshman USAO students have a 0.02 point higher average high school GPA (3.43) than students at Bluefield State College (3.41)
  • Bluefield State College has a higher acceptance rate (97.2%) than USAO (56.3%)

USAO vs. Bluefield State College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, USAO or Bluefield State College?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Bluefield State College and USAO.

  • The graduation rate at USAO is higher than Bluefield State College (39% vs. 22%)
  • Graduates from University of Science and Arts of Oklahoma earn on average $4,300 more per year than Bluefield State College graduates after ten years. ($36,100 vs. $31,800)
  • More USAO gra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Bluefield State College students, three years after graduation. (54% vs. 30%)
